For each person who died in the plane crash in "Black Buddha, Part One", Dr. Lambert and her assistants prepared a victim ID sheet. They then posted the sheets on free-standing poster boards set up in the hangar that serves as a temporary morgue. Gradually, the ID sheets were filled in as the remains were identified. It seems likely that, as this happened, the sheets were shifted around so that those representing victims who had been identified could be consolidated.
